I came here during the week for some drinks. I sat at the bar, and even though no one else was sitting there, it took a while for the bartender to acknowledge me. It wasn't until 3 other people sat down that he said anything to me (yet talked to them first). 2 out of the 3 drinks I received were filled with too much ice. The other 1 was just a tiny drink. 1 drink had red things (seeds maybe) sitting at the bottom of it. When I asked him about it, he said it was because of the mint, but that didn't make sense to me. He should have just remade the drink. The drinks tasted fine, but they were nothing to rave about. I would recommend for the staff to ease up on the ice for the drinks.
FanCFanC
We enjoyed coming here for a few reasons. One it’s in a great location of Midtown and it’s walkable restaurants. Secondly, when you come in it has a vacation vibe, even with being down the street from a hospital, it doesn’t feel like it’s by one. And of course the food and cocktails are delicious. Jesse and Brenda have created an amazing sazerac for my husband and we indulged on the salmon burger which was definitely a great choice!

I recently celebrated my RN pinning ceremony at the Four Palms at the Fort Sutter Hotel, and it was absolutely perfect! A few family and friends joined me for a celebratory toast, and the atmosphere was beautiful and welcoming. Huge shoutout to bartender Lindsey, who went above and beyond with her kindness, generosity, and incredible hospitality, she truly made the night unforgettable. Alexa was also amazing. Guest services were wonderful as well! Thank you Julian, for being so helpful and kind. My room was spotless, stylish, and super comfortable.
